What each one is

The product in its own terms, so the numbers below have context.

Cypress

Leader

An open-source testing framework for JavaScript applications that enables developers to write, run, and debug front-end tests. Supports end-to-end and component testing with a cloud-based service option available.

Independently observed

JMeter

A Java-based load testing platform that simulates heavy traffic on servers and applications to measure their performance and stability under various load conditions. Supports testing across multiple protocols and can record test scenarios from browsers or native applications.
